VR would be the current G lens... it's the only 105 Micro Nikkor that has VR. Obviously, check the glass for dings and scratches. Minor wear on the barrel is not relevant to image quality, but dents can mean mis-aligned optics (it's been dropped).
Check the aperture for 'snappy-ness'. Sluggish aperture blades are not good. Focus should be smooth. Take your camera and try it out. If at all possible, take a laptop and download a few shots to pixel-peep.
